Detroit developer Doran honored by Urban Land Institute

Wayne Doran, the longtime leader of Ford Motor Land Development Co., will receive a lifetime achievement award Tuesday night from the Detroit chapter of the Urban Land Institute, a nonprofit group dedicated to promoting responsible development practices.

Doran helped build the Renaissance Center and the Fairlane Town Center mall, and played key roles in creating Ford Field, the Detroit Opera House and the McNamara Terminal at Detroit Metro Airport.
